CHENNAI: The Madras High Court Registry on Thursday reshuffled 21 District Judges, and 35 fast track court (FTC) judges in the State. It also transferred the Registrar (Judicial) of the Madurai Bench of the court and posted him as Director of the Tamil Nadu State Judicial Academy in an existing vacancy. He has been replaced by the Principal District Judge of Karur, G. Chockalingam. R. Karuppiah, Tirunelveli District Judge, has been appointed Registrar (Administration) in Madurai Bench, replacing S. Palanivelu, who has been posted as Principal District Judge of Madurai. Prominent among those transferred are the Chairman of the State Transport Appellate Tribunal, F. Akbar, who is going to Nagapattinam as District Judge, and the Special Judge of Mahila Court, S. Vimala, who has been transferred to Tiruchi district. As regards the Fast Track Courts, C. Pankajram of Pudukottai has been posted to FTC-I at Chennai, while T.C.S. Raja Chockalingam of Ramanathapuram has been transferred to FTC-II here.
